Abstract:
The sustainable interventions for requalification of urban open spaces in relation to the surrounding natural systems is a particular focus of the environmental design curriculum. Which aims to the integration of traditional and innovative technologies with low environmental impact to help students become aware of the best approaches. This paper therefore covers pedagogical methods, case studies, best practices, and challenges in implementing sustainability into urban open spaces. The study highlights the potential of group-based interactive learning, international lectures, and field trips to engage students in recent sustainable approaches and real-urban projects. Acquiring technological knowledge requires gaining understanding from the analysis of case studies from different countries with a focus on the sustainable relevant aspects. Moreover, the best practice is giving students the necessary resources they need to requalify an existing urban open space using sustainable methods and technologies in alignment with the local industry needs.
